原文:nodejs express 框架解密4-路由

本文檔是基於express . . express 的路由是自己去實現的,沒有使用connect中的路由中間件模塊。 在如何創建一個app那篇中,我們提到了路由, 可以看到,是將Router這個類存儲到了app上的 rounter這個屬性上去了,然后將所有得路由映射存儲到了routes 這個屬性上了。最后在給app定義一個router屬性,直接調用了這個模塊的 middleware模塊。我們來看看 ...

2013-12-19 15:18 0 7531 推薦指數:

查看詳情

nodejs express 框架解密1-總體結構

本文是基於express3.4.6的。 1.express 代碼結構為:    bin/express 是在命令行下的生成express 框架目錄文件用的 lib/express框架的入口文件 lib/router 是路由模塊,主要是進行路由分發,比對,執行 ...

Thu Dec 19 17:33:00 CST 2013 2 4705
nodejs express 框架解密5-視圖

 本文檔是基於express 3.4.6 的 在我們的代碼中,渲染模板大致是這樣寫的 這個req,res 函數其實是經過了中間件middleware.js 處理后的,我們在前面提到過。 req,res的原型分別為 app.request 和app.response ...

Thu Dec 19 23:55:00 CST 2013 0 7984
nodejs express 框架解密2-如何創建一個app

本文是基於express 3.4.6 的 1.在我們的app.js 文件里面有這么幾行   這個其實是調用http模塊 的 createServer 函數創建一個服務,然后監聽端口的。 2. 我們再去看看express 的入口文件  可以看到exports ...

Thu Dec 19 18:42:00 CST 2013 0 4934
nodejs express 框架解密3-中間件模塊

本文檔是基於express 3.4.6 的 在上篇中我們提到了中間件,這篇主要解釋這個模塊,middleware.js 為: 我們看到這個函數返回一個function,他將我們的app(connect創建的) request ,response 作為了 req,res 的原型對象 ...

Thu Dec 19 18:51:00 CST 2013 0 3184
NodeJSexpress路由淺析

路由路徑和請求方法一起定義了請求的端點,它可以是字符串、字符串模式或者正則表達式。后端在獲取路由后,可通過一系列類似中間件的函數去執行事務。 可使用字符串的路由路徑: 可使用字符串模式的路由路徑: 可使用正則表達式的路由路徑: 可以為請求處理提供 ...

Thu Dec 08 22:35:00 CST 2016 0 7546
NodeJS框架express的路徑映射(路由)功能及控制

我 們知道Express是一個基於NodeJS的非常優秀的服務端開發框架,本篇CSSer將提供express框架的route和route control章節,route實現了客戶端請求的URL的路徑映射功能,暫且譯為路由或URL映射吧。如果你還是不太理解,相信看完本篇文章將會有些收 獲的。 路由 ...

Wed Sep 21 01:01:00 CST 2016 0 17692
NodeJS express框架的使用

首先,可以通過npm或者淘寶鏡像cnpm全局安裝epress框架,這里不具體說了 npm install -g expressnpm install -g express-generator 新建一個項目express -e xxx 目錄說明: bin:項目的啟動文件 ...

Sun Oct 27 00:59:00 CST 2019 0 1051
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M